How Can We Help?

HALNy HL-4G / HL-4G2 SFU Configuration [DASAN]

You are here:
< All Topics

HALNy HL-4G Configuration

Service Scenario

HL-4G and HL-4G2 can work in two modes – HGU (Home Gateway Unit) and SFU (Single Family Unit).
HGU mode configuration is presented here.
Managing ONT mode is done by setting up/or not bridge port and VEIP for ONT. In SFU mode we need to set bridge port and VEIP(only if we want to use ip-host).
SFU mode allows to prepare different configurations – such as QiQ tunnel or VLAN translation on the ONT. In this tutorial we will focus on SFU mode configuration.

ONT modes switching HGU<->SFU

Switching between HGU and SFU modes is described here.

Document Date and version2024.08.05
Tested on OLT DASAN V1-16XCVersion: R5.04-047
Tested with ONT HALNy HL-4GSupported on Version: V2.0.25p1 or above
Tested with ONT HALNy HL-4G2Supported on Version: V4.0.5 or above
Revision1
Let us know how to improve below document on: support@halny.com

Supported SFU service scenarios

GPON port configuration

Define OLT vlan-flow

 olt vlan-flow 1 s-vid 400 tpid 0x8100 mac-lookup
 olt vlan-flow 2 s-vid 100 tpid 0x8100 mac-lookup
 olt vlan-flow 3 s-vid 200 tpid 0x8100 mac-lookup
 olt vlan-flow 4 s-vid 300 tpid 0x8100 mac-lookup

1. ONT configuration (Access mode, only INTERNET)

ONT was connect to the GPON port 0/2 with ONU_ID 33

1. Create DBA Profile

V1-16XC(config)#dba-profile DBA
  mode sr
  sla fixed 1024
  sla maximum 1031616
  apply

2. Create access VLAN configuration

V1-16XC(config)#extended-vlan-tagging-operation INTERNET
  downstream-mode enable
  untagged-frame 1
  treat inner vid 100 cos 0 tpid 0x8100
  apply

3. Create MGMT VLAN configuration

V1-16XC(config)#extended-vlan-tagging-operation MGMT
  downstream-mode enable
  untagged-frame 1
  treat inner vid 400 cos 0 tpid 0x8100
  apply

4. Create traffic-profile

V1-16XC(config)#traffic-profile HL-4G_SFU_INT
  tcont 1
   gemport 1/1
   dba-profile DBA
  tcont 2
   gemport 2/1
   dba-profile DBA
  mapper 1
   gemport count 1
  mapper 2
   gemport count 1
  bridge 1
   ani mapper 1
   uni eth 1
    extended-vlan-tagging-operation INTERNET
    max-frame 2036
   uni eth 2
    extended-vlan-tagging-operation INTERNET
    max-frame 2036
   uni eth 3
    extended-vlan-tagging-operation INTERNET
    max-frame 2036
   uni eth 4
    extended-vlan-tagging-operation INTERNET
    max-frame 2036
  bridge 2
   ani mapper 2
   link ip-host-config 1
  ip-host-config 1
   ip address dhcp
   extended-vlan-tagging-operation MGMT
  apply

5. Create onu-profile

V1-16XC(config)#onu-profile HL-4G_SFU_INT
  traffic-profile HL-4G_SFU_INT
  apply

6. Assign onu-profile to ONT

V1-16XC(config-if[gpon0/2])#onu-profile 33 HL-4G_SFU_INT

7. Add OLT vp rules

 olt vp 5 vlan-flow 1 s-vid 400 mapping-onu 33 gemport 2/1
 olt vp 6 vlan-flow 2 c-vid 100 mapping-onu 33 gemport 1/1

8. Verify ONT ip-host 1 IP address

V1-16XC(config-if[gpon0/1])# show onu ip-host 33
---------------------------------------------------------------
 OLT : gpon0/2, ONU : 33, Host : 1(0x0000)
---------------------------------------------------------------
 IP Option             : DHCP
 MAC Address           : e05a.9f6f.99b0
 Current IP            : 172.17.60.28
 Current Mask          : 255.255.254.0
 Current Gateway       : 172.17.60.1
 Current Primary DNS   : 172.16.16.240
 Current Secondary DNS : 89.231.1.206
 Domain name           :
 Host name             : IPHOST: WWW/XML/TR069

2. ONT configuration (Access mode, Internet + IPTV)

ONT was connect to the GPON port 0/2 with ONU_ID 34

1. Create DBA Profile

V1-16XC(gpon)#dba-profile DBA
  mode sr
  sla fixed 1024
  sla maximum 1031616
  apply

2. Create access VLAN configuration

V1-16XC(gpon)#extended-vlan-tagging-operation INTERNET
  downstream-mode enable
  untagged-frame 1
  treat inner vid 100 cos 0 tpid 0x8100
  apply

3. Create multicast VLAN configuration

V1-16XC(gpon)#extended-vlan-tagging-operation IPTV
  downstream-mode enable
  untagged-frame 1
  treat inner vid 200 cos 0 tpid 0x8100
  apply

4. Create multicast-profile

V1-16XC(gpon)#multicast-profile MULTI
  igmp robustness-variable 7
  igmp access-list vid 200 dst-ip start 224.0.0.1 end 239.255.255.255 bw 4294952 gem 4094
  apply

5. Create MGMT VLAN configuration

V1-16XC(gpon)#extended-vlan-tagging-operation MGMT
  downstream-mode enable
  untagged-frame 1
  treat inner vid 400 cos 0 tpid 0 x8100
  apply

6. Create traffic-profile

V1-16XC(gpon)#traffic-profile HL-4G_SFU_INT_IPTV
  tcont 1
   gemport 1/1
   dba-profile DBA
  tcont 2
   gemport 2/1
   dba-profile DBA
  tcont 3
   gemport 3/1
   dba-profile DBA
  mapper 1
   gemport count 1
  mapper 2
   gemport count 1
  mapper 3
   gemport count 1
  bridge 1
   ani mapper 1
   uni eth 1
    extended-vlan-tagging-operation INTERNET
    max-frame 2036
   uni eth 2
    extended-vlan-tagging-operation INTERNET
    max-frame 2036
  bridge 2
   ani mapper 2
   uni eth 3
    extended-vlan-tagging-operation IPTV
    multicast-profile MULTI
    max-frame 2036
   uni eth 4
    extended-vlan-tagging-operation IPTV
    multicast-profile MULTI
    max-frame 2036
  bridge 3
   ani mapper 3
   link ip-host-config 1
  ip-host-config 1
   ip address dhcp
   extended-vlan-tagging-operation MGMT
  apply

7. Create onu-profile

V1-16XC(gpon)#onu-profile HL-4G_SFU_INT_IPTV
  traffic-profile HL-4G_SFU_INT_IPTV
  apply

8. Assign onu-profile to ONT

V1-16XC(config-if[gpon0/2])#onu-profile 34 HL-4G_SFU_INT_IPTV

9. Add OLT vp rules

 olt vp 7 vlan-flow 1 s-vid 400 mapping-onu 34 gemport 3/1
 olt vp 8 vlan-flow 2 c-vid 100 mapping-onu 34 gemport 1/1
 olt vp 9 vlan-flow 3 c-vid 200 mapping-onu 34 gemport 2/1

10. Verify ONT ip-host 1 IP address

V1-16XC(config-if[gpon0/1])# show onu ip-host 34
---------------------------------------------------------------
 OLT : gpon0/2, ONU : 34, Host : 1(0x0000)
---------------------------------------------------------------
 IP Option             : DHCP
 MAC Address           : e05a.9f6f.99b0
 Current IP            : 172.17.60.28
 Current Mask          : 255.255.254.0
 Current Gateway       : 172.17.60.1
 Current Primary DNS   : 172.16.16.240
 Current Secondary DNS : 89.231.1.206
 Domain name           :
 Host name             : IPHOST: WWW/XML/TR069

3. ONT configuration (TRANSPARENT mode)

ONT was connect to the GPON port 0/2 with ONU_ID 35

1. Create DBA Profile

V1-16XC(config)#dba-profile DBA
  mode sr
  sla fixed 1024
  sla maximum 1031616
  apply

2. Create VLANs configuration

V1-16XC(config)#extended-vlan-tagging-operation TRANS
  downstream-mode enable
  single-tagged-frame 1
  filter inner vid 100 cos any tpid any
  treat remove single
  treat inner vid 100 cos 6 tpid copy-inner
  single-tagged-frame 2
  filter inner vid 200 cos any tpid any
  treat remove single
  treat inner vid 200 cos 5 tpid copy-inner
  single-tagged-frame 3
  filter inner vid 300 cos any tpid any
  treat remove single
  treat inner vid 300 cos 2 tpid copy-inner
  apply

*HL-4G / HL-4G2 suports to send transparently up to 8 vlans

3. Create MGMT VLAN configuration

V1-16XC(config)#extended-vlan-tagging-operation MGMT
  downstream-mode enable
  untagged-frame 1
  treat inner vid 400 cos 0 tpid 0x8100
  apply

4. Create multicast-profile

V1-16XC(config)#multicast-profile MULTI
  igmp robustness-variable 7
  igmp access-list vid 200 dst-ip start 224.0.0.1 end 239.255.255.255 bw 4294952 gem 4094
  apply

5. Create traffic-profile

V1-16XC(config)#traffic-profile HL-4G_SFU_TRANS
  tcont 1
   gemport 1/1-1/8
   dba-profile DBA
  tcont 2
   gemport 2/1
   dba-profile DBA
  mapper 1
   gemport count 8
  mapper 2
   gemport count 1
  bridge 1
   ani mapper 1
   uni eth 1
    extended-vlan-tagging-operation TRANS
    multicast-profile MULTI
    max-frame 2036
   uni eth 2
    extended-vlan-tagging-operation TRANS
    multicast-profile MULTI
    max-frame 2036
   uni eth 3
    extended-vlan-tagging-operation TRANS
    multicast-profile MULTI
    max-frame 2036
   uni eth 4
    extended-vlan-tagging-operation TRANS
    multicast-profile MULTI
    max-frame 2036
  bridge 2
   ani mapper 2
   link ip-host-config 1
  ip-host-config 1
   ip address dhcp
   extended-vlan-tagging-operation MGMT
  apply

6. Create onu-profile

V1-16XC(config)#onu-profile HL-4G_SFU_TRANS
  traffic-profile HL-4G_SFU_TRANS
  apply

7. Assign onu-profile to ONT

V1-16XC(config-if[gpon0/2])#onu-profile 35 HL-4G_SFU_TRANS

8. Add OLT vp rules

 olt vp 10 vlan-flow 1 s-vid 400 mapping-onu 35 gemport 2/1
 olt vp 11 vlan-flow 2 c-vid 100 mapping-onu 35 gemport 1/7
 olt vp 12 vlan-flow 3 c-vid 200 mapping-onu 35 gemport 1/6
 olt vp 13 vlan-flow 3 c-vid 300 mapping-onu 35 gemport 1/3

9. Verify ONT ip-host 1 IP address

V1-16XC(config-if[gpon0/2])# show onu ip-host 35
---------------------------------------------------------------
 OLT : gpon0/2, ONU : 35, Host : 1(0x0000)
---------------------------------------------------------------
 IP Option             : DHCP
 MAC Address           : e05a.9f6f.99b0
 Current IP            : 172.17.60.28
 Current Mask          : 255.255.254.0
 Current Gateway       : 172.17.60.1
 Current Primary DNS   : 172.16.16.240
 Current Secondary DNS : 89.231.1.206
 Domain name           :
 Host name             : IPHOST: WWW/XML/TR069

4. ONT configuration (Hybrid mode)

ONT was connect to the GPON port 0/2 with ONU_ID 36

1. Create DBA Profile

V1-16XC(config)#dba-profile DBA
  mode sr
  sla fixed 1024
  sla maximum 1031616
  apply

2. Create hybrid VLAN configurations

V1-16XC(config)#extended-vlan-tagging-operation HYBRID
  downstream-mode enable
  single-tagged-frame 1
  filter inner vid 200 cos any tpid any
  treat remove single
  treat inner vid 200 cos 5 tpid copy-inner
  untagged-frame 1
  treat inner vid 100 cos 0 tpid 0x8100
  apply

*HL-4G / HL-4G2 suports to send transparently up to 8 vlans

3. Create multicast-profile

V1-16XC(config)#multicast-profile MULTI
  igmp robustness-variable 7
  igmp access-list vid 200 dst-ip start 224.0.0.1 end 239.255.255.255 bw 4294952 gem 4094
  apply

4. Create MGMT VLAN configuration

V1-16XC(config)#extended-vlan-tagging-operation MGMT
  downstream-mode enable
  untagged-frame 1
  treat inner vid 400 cos 0 tpid 0x8100
  apply

5. Create traffic-profile

V1-16XC(config)#traffic-profile HL-4G_SFU_HYBRID
  tcont 1
   gemport 1/1-1/8
   dba-profile DBA
  tcont 2
   gemport 2/1
   dba-profile DBA
  mapper 1
   gemport count 8
  mapper 2
   gemport count 1
  bridge 1
   ani mapper 1
   uni eth 1
    extended-vlan-tagging-operation HYBRID
    max-frame 2036
   uni eth 2
    extended-vlan-tagging-operation HYBRID
    max-frame 2036
   uni eth 3
    extended-vlan-tagging-operation HYBRID
    max-frame 2036
   uni eth 4
    extended-vlan-tagging-operation HYBRID
    max-frame 2036
  bridge 2
   ani mapper 2
   link ip-host-config 1
  ip-host-config 1
   ip address dhcp
   extended-vlan-tagging-operation MGMT
  apply

8. Create onu-profile

V1-16XC(config)#onu-profile HL-4G_SFU_HYBRID
  traffic-profile HL-4G_SFU_HYBRID
  apply

9. Assign onu-profile to ONT

V1-16XC(config-if[gpon0/2])#onu-profile 36 HL-4G_SFU_HYBRID

10. Add OLT vp rules

 olt vp 14 vlan-flow 1 s-vid 400 mapping-onu 35 gemport 2/1
 olt vp 15 vlan-flow 2 c-vid 100 mapping-onu 35 gemport 1/1
 olt vp 16 vlan-flow 3 c-vid 200 mapping-onu 35 gemport 1/6

11. Verify ONT ip-host 1 IP address

V1-16XC(config-if[gpon0/2])#show onu ip-host 36
---------------------------------------------------------------
 OLT : gpon0/2, ONU : 36, Host : 1(0x0000)
---------------------------------------------------------------
 IP Option             : DHCP
 MAC Address           : e05a.9f6f.99b0
 Current IP            : 172.17.60.28
 Current Mask          : 255.255.254.0
 Current Gateway       : 172.17.60.1
 Current Primary DNS   : 172.16.16.240
 Current Secondary DNS : 89.231.1.206
 Domain name           :
 Host name             : IPHOST: WWW/XML/TR069

5. ONT configuration (VLAN translation – rBSA)

ONT was connect to the GPON port 0/2 with ONU_ID 37

1. Create DBA Profile

V1-16XC(gpon)#dba-profile DBA
  mode sr
  sla fixed 1024
  sla maximum 1031616
  apply

2. Create VLANs configuration

V1-16XC(gpon)#extended-vlan-tagging-operation TRANS
  downstream-mode enable
  single-tagged-frame 1
  filter inner vid 35 cos any tpid any
  treat remove single
  treat inner vid 100 cos copy-inner tpid copy-inner
  single-tagged-frame 2
  filter inner vid 838 cos any tpid any
  treat remove single
  treat inner vid 200 cos copy-inner tpid copy-inner
  single-tagged-frame 3
  filter inner vid 839 cos any tpid any
  treat remove single
  treat inner vid 300 cos copy-inner tpid copy-inner
  apply

*HL-4G suport to send transparently up to 10 vlans

3. Create MGMT VLAN configuration

V1-16XC(gpon)#extended-vlan-tagging-operation MGMT
  downstream-mode enable
  untagged-frame 1
  treat inner vid 400 cos 0 tpid 0x8100
  apply

4. Create multicast-profile

V1-16XC(gpon)#multicast-profile MULTI
  igmp robustness-variable 7
  igmp access-list vid 200 dst-ip start 224.0.0.1 end 239.255.255.255 bw 4294952 gem 4094
  apply

5. Create traffic-profile

V1-16XC(gpon)#traffic-profile HL-4G_SFU_RBSA
  tcont 1
   gemport 1/1-1/8
   dba-profile DBA
  tcont 2
   gemport 2/1
   dba-profile DBA
  mapper 1
   gemport count 8
  mapper 2
   gemport count 1
  bridge 1
   ani mapper 1
   uni eth 1
    multicast-profile MULTI
    extended-vlan-tagging-operation RBSA
    max-frame 2036
   uni eth 2
    multicast-profile MULTI
    extended-vlan-tagging-operation RBSA
    max-frame 2036
   uni eth 3
    multicast-profile MULTI
    extended-vlan-tagging-operation RBSA
    max-frame 2036
   uni eth 4
    multicast-profile MULTI
    extended-vlan-tagging-operation RBSA
    max-frame 2036
  bridge 2
   ani mapper 2
   link ip-host-config 1
  ip-host-config 1
   ip address dhcp
   extended-vlan-tagging-operation MGMT
  apply

6. Create onu-profile

V1-16XC(config)#onu-profile HL-4G_SFU_RBSA
  traffic-profile HL-4G_SFU_RBSA
  apply

7. Assign onu-profile to ONT

V1-16XC(config-if[gpon0/2])#onu-profile 37 HL-4G_SFU_RBSA

8. Add OLT vp rules

 olt vp 17 vlan-flow 1 s-vid 400 mapping-onu 37 gemport 2/1
 olt vp 18 vlan-flow 2 c-vid 100 mapping-onu 37 gemport 1/7
 olt vp 19 vlan-flow 3 c-vid 200 mapping-onu 37 gemport 1/6
 olt vp 20 vlan-flow 3 c-vid 300 mapping-onu 37 gemport 1/3

9. Verify ONT ip-host 1 IP address

V1-16XC(config-if[gpon0/2])# show onu ip-host 37
---------------------------------------------------------------
 OLT : gpon0/2, ONU : 37, Host : 1(0x0000)
---------------------------------------------------------------
 IP Option             : DHCP
 MAC Address           : e05a.9f6f.99b0
 Current IP            : 172.17.60.28
 Current Mask          : 255.255.254.0
 Current Gateway       : 172.17.60.1
 Current Primary DNS   : 172.16.16.240
 Current Secondary DNS : 89.231.1.206
 Domain name           :
 Host name             : IPHOST: WWW/XML/TR069

ONT HL-4G / HL-4G2 SFU upgrade on DASAN OLTs

HL-4G / HL-4G2 can be upgrade the same way as other HALNy ONTs, You can find upgrade procedure here.


Table of Contents